Description
Summary + how to reproduce:
- run:
ffmpeg -i input -map 0 -map_metadata:s:a -1 output
on an input with streams other than just audio
- version:
git-2022-01-07-217c90a
- the issue here is that taking the input (and all its streams) and stripping what's supposed to be the audio streams' metadata actually strips all streams' metadata
- this brings up other issues that I'll probably put in another ticket
- here are the
ffprobe
s of the example input and output after running the input throughffmpeg -i removing_wrong_metadata.mkv -map 0 -map -0:t -map_metadata:s:a -1 -c copy out.mkv
(
-map -0:t
required for the previous issue I mentioned)
input:
... Metadata: ENCODER : Lavc58.134.100 libx264 DURATION : 00:01:29.509000000 Stream #0:1(jpn): Audio: vorbis, 48000 Hz, stereo, fltp (default) Metadata: title : Japanese 2.0 ENCODER : Lavc58.134.100 libvorbis DURATION : 00:01:29.503000000 Stream #0:2(eng): Subtitle: ass (default) Metadata: title : English ENCODER : Lavc58.134.100 ssa DURATION : 00:00:00.000000000 ...
output:
... Metadata: DURATION : 00:01:29.508000000 Stream #0:1: Audio: vorbis, 48000 Hz, stereo, fltp (default) Metadata: DURATION : 00:01:29.503000000 Stream #0:2: Subtitle: ass (default) Metadata: DURATION : 00:00:00.000000000 ...
- as can be seen, the metadata in the subtitle stream has been nuked even if it wasn't specified
- the same happens if
-map_metadata 0
is specified before-map_metadata:s:a -1
- note: I also just noticed that the same happens when subtitle/video streams are specified in
-map_metadata:s:X
, so...
